Today IÂ walk, not wanting to.Â
Â
          Tender toes spread rootingÂ
           inside sneaker’sÂ
           slap of sound,Â
           sense soil underÂ
           unforgiving sidewalkÂ
                     Oh toes!Â
                     Today you blithely ramble,Â
                     no pebble in your shoe.Â
Â
Today I spring, not meaning to.Â
Â
          Haunch muscles tightenÂ
          release, tighten releaseÂ
​​​          a storm of strengthÂ
          in flowering fascia,Â
          large, lioness tendons
                    Oh legs!
                    Today you make me feel Â
                    I shall win the Valley of Elah. Â
Â
Today I breathe, not thinking to.Â
                   Â
        Rosy pink-lobed lungsÂ
        unbounded diaphragmÂ
        dance in long, drawn rhythm,Â
        push air and twirl,Â
        sing space and swirlÂ
                   Oh breath! Â
                   Today your millionth mouthful comesÂ
                   as if it were the Sixth Day.Â
Â
Today I care, not liking to.Â
Â
        Halt my busy breakfastÂ
        go sit by his sideÂ
        hold his hand, listenÂ
        what’s wrong, my sweet?Â
        sun in my voiceÂ
Â
                 Oh heart!Â
                 Today you swell in spite of yourself,Â
                 You have not forsaken me.Â
Â
Today I know, not seeking to,Â
what a prayer is…Â
                The day we createÂ
                The soul in mercy returnedÂ
                The heart, even so,Â
                forgiving and forgivenÂ
